Senior Tax Manager

Our Client, one of the leading accounting firms in the country, in providing expertise in assurance, tax, and related business advisory services to a range of clients, is seeking to hire a Senior Tax Manager to join one of their successful and busy teams, in the East GTA/Durham and Guelph areas.

Benefits and compensation:

  • $115,000 – $135,000 (possibly higher, based on experience)
  • 3 weeks vacation (plus 2 additional weeks paid time off, during the Summer)
  • Comprehensive benefits package
  • 3 paid days to volunteer
  • Flexible work schedule and remote working arrangements.
  • Merit-based promotions and uncapped growth opportunities
  • Individual performance-based annual bonuses
  • Local charitable initiatives
  • Professional development budget
  • Dedicated Coach to support development and career advancement
  • Collaborative and supportive team committed to help achieve personal goals outside work

Responsibilities:

  • Work closely with partners/senior staff to develop and implement effective strategies and tax planning assignments
  • Perform technical research, and develop and documenting tax plan recommendations
  • Manage a portfolio of tax services clients
  • Review tax returns and other tax work prepared by staff
  • Identify and cultivate new sales and/or client service opportunities
  • Manage engagement financials including budgets, WIP, variances and billing
  • Mentor, train and develop staff
  • Lead practice and professional development initiatives

Requirements:

  • CPA designation
  • Completion of the In-Depth Tax Program or equivalent
  • Experience working in public practice accounting
  • 5+ years in a tax speciality role, HST experience (Asset)
  • Demonstrated experience developing and maintaining trusted advisor relationships
  • Entrepreneurial mindset with the ability to lead, mentor and develop others to build high performing teams and excellent interpersonal skills
  • Project management skills
  • Business development skills (Asset)
